EFFICIENCY OF THE FERTILIZER SYSTEM IN THE TECHNOLOGY OF EMPOWERMENT OF WINTER WHEAT

abstract 1331709039 issue 133 pp. 498 – 504 30.11.2017 ru 414
Winter wheat is very demanding on the nutrient regime of the soil. Like many winter crops, it consumes the nutrients unevenly distributed during the vegetation period, which must be considered when making them. Modern varieties of winter wheat are very demanding to soil fertility. For the formation of 4,0-4,5 t/ha requires about 140 kg of nitrogen, 50 kg phosphorus and 120 kg potassium. Therefore, without the use of fertilizers, it is not possible to obtain such a crop with high grain quality. In addition, in the cultivation of winter wheat in the high and intensive technologies simply need using large amounts of fertilizer to compensate for the removal of nutrients. This is especially important when having partial or complete reduction of application of organic fertilizers. Therefore, we consider the possibility and the results of studies using different doses, combinations and types of fertilizers in technology of winter wheat cultivation. Experimental studies were carried out in the conditions of insufficient and unstable moistening of southern zone of Rostov region, on experimental fields of the federal state scientific institution «ASС «Donskoy». For research, we have chosen the most common varieties of winter wheat (Tanais, Granite, Axinite, Terra, Donskoy prostor, Motto) and various combinations and combinations of mineral and organic fertilizers. The experiments were conducted on two predecessors: couples and peas. As the controllable parameters we had the productivity and quality of winter wheat. We have found a positive impact of the in-change of fertilizer on the studied parameters with a share of the variance of 96% and a high degree of correlation of 0,98. The marked increase in the productivity of winter wheat is up to 22% when using different versions of the experiment. We have identified rational combination doses of mineral and organic nutrition for predecessors: peas N40P60K40+2N30 and vapor – manure 40t/ha+2Р60+2N30

EFFICIENT METHOD TO INCREASE PRODUCTIVITY

abstract 0981404033 issue 98 pp. 427 – 454 30.04.2014 ru 1787
In adverse dry weather conditions the yield of traditional crops is sharply reduced, particularly of maize, therefore it is required a drought-resistant crop with high forage characteristics. This crop is the grain sorghum. The presence of non-starch polysaccharides in sorghum grain creates the preconditions for the inclusion of enzyme preparations in the combined feed for broiler chickens. The aim of the study was to provide high productivity of the broilers fed the combined feed, containing up to 30% of grain sorghum with the additional use of the enzyme preparation "CelloLux -F". Positive results are achieved both in productivity and digestibility of the main nutrients in the combined feed with the enzyme. It is recommended to include the enzyme into combined feed for broiler chickens at the amount of 100g/t of feed. Application of enzymatic agent "CelloLux -F" as a component of combined feeds for broiler chicks favors live weight gain, feed conversion efficiency and safety of young birds. EFTIHIYA – THE NEWEST WINE AROMATIC VARIETY WITH PINK COLORED BERRY

abstract 1031409031 issue 103 pp. 478 – 497 30.11.2014 ru 1168
The newest wine grape variety Eftihiya with aromatic pink colored skin (in Greek the name means “happi-ness”) was breed with hybridization at the Athens In-stitute of Viticulture by P. Zamanidi, L. Troshin and P. Radchevskiy in 2005 by crossing the Greek varieties and Malaguzya with Eurasian Traminer pink. Dura-tion of production period from bud burst to harvest 146-155 days. Yields are very high: 25-30 t / ha. Modal mass of clusters is 250 g. Bunch is conical, me-dium density. Berry is medium, short elliptical, pink colored, with a thick wax coating. Pulp and juice with the expressed varietal flavor, similar to the aroma of Traminer pink. Sugar content of more than 24%. Vari-ety is designed for production for the dry white wines of excellent class and high-quality sparkling, dessert and sweet wines; suitable for the production of high quality aromatic juices

EKOBENTOKORM - NATURAL SORBENTS

abstract 0831209054 issue 83 pp. 776 – 785 30.11.2012 ru 1570
Poultry farming is characterized by a relatively low cost of production, so it is more cost-effective compared with other sectors of animal husbandry. However, the feed of plant and animal origin used in the poultry industry does not always correspond to the requirements of biological safety and are subject to damage by fungi producing mycotoxins, causing extensive economic damage. Therefore, to improve the performance of the cultivation of chickens broilers was used natural sorbent - ekobentokorm (from the local cheap raw materials - bentonite clay), which is not only a source of macro - and microelements, but also with adsorptive activity in respect to mycotoxins, endotoxins, salts of heavy metals and pathogenic microflora, improves digestion and metabolism
